
一、选择合适的游戏开发引擎
游戏开发引擎是搭建手机游戏的基础,市面上有许多优秀的游戏开发引擎,如Unity(统一引擎)、Unreal Engine(虚幻引擎)和Cocos2d-x等。选择一个适合自己的游戏开发引擎,可以大大提高开发效率。
Unity适用于2D和3D游戏开发,拥有丰富的资源和强大的社区支持;Unreal Engine则以其高质量的图形效果著称,适合开发大型3D游戏;Cocos2d-x则是一款轻量级游戏引擎,适合开发2D游戏。

二、搭建游戏开发环境
在选择好游戏开发引擎后,需要搭建相应的开发环境。以Unity为例,您需要下载并安装Unity Hub,通过Unity Hub安装Unity编辑器。安装完成后,创建一个新项目,并选择合适的模板。
还需要安装相应的开发工具,如Visual Studio或Xcode,以便编写和调试代码。

三、设计游戏结构和玩法
在设计游戏时,要明确游戏的核心玩法和目标受众。根据这些信息,设计游戏的角色、场景、道具和关卡等。在这一阶段,可以使用一些设计工具,如MindMap(思维导图)来梳理游戏结构。
同时,要考虑游戏的交互设计,确保玩家能够顺畅地进行游戏。在此过程中,可以参考一些成功的游戏案例,以便更好地优化自己的游戏。

四、编写游戏代码
编写游戏代码是搭建手机游戏的关键步骤。在这一阶段,您需要掌握游戏开发引擎提供的编程语言,如Unity的C#和Unreal Engine的C++。
编写代码时,要遵循模块化、易读和可维护的原则。合理地组织代码结构,确保每个模块的功能清晰明了。同时,要注意代码的优化,以提高游戏性能。
五、游戏美术和音效制作
游戏美术和音效是提升游戏体验的重要元素。在这一阶段,需要制作游戏所需的2D或3D素材,包括角色、场景、道具等。还需要为游戏添加背景音乐和音效,以增加游戏的趣味性。
可以使用专业的美术和音效制作软件,如Photoshop、3ds Max和Audacity等,来完成这些工作。
六、测试和优化游戏
在游戏开发完成后,需要进行全面的测试和优化。测试主要包括功能测试、性能测试和兼容性测试。通过测试,发现并修复游戏中的bug,确保游戏在各个平台上运行稳定。
优化方面,可以从画面、音效、操作等方面入手,提升游戏的整体体验。在此过程中,可以收集玩家的反馈,根据反馈进行调整。
通过以上六个步骤,您可以成功搭建一款手机游戏。当然,游戏开发是一个不断学习和进步的过程,只有不断地积累经验,才能开发出更加优秀的作品。复制本文链接游戏资讯文章为护士手游网所有,未经允许不得转载。